Deep Space Ground Simulators: Extreme-Environment Non-Contact Capacitive Detection
Deep space exploration ground test chambers simulate extreme thermal cycles, with water loop system temperature differentials reaching hundreds of degrees Celsius. Tank walls experience alternating condensation and frost, making traditional sensors unusable.
Xingkechuang Aerospace Testing Solution
Shenzhen Xingkechuang Technology Co., Ltd.non-contact capacitive sensors use extreme-temperature materials and mount externally on titanium-lined composite tanks, with no contact with specialized working fluids.
Extreme Temperature and Phase Change Immunity
Dynamic dielectric tracking algorithms ignore condensation, frost layers, and working fluid phase changes—responding only to macroscopic level changes. This provides critical water tank level detectionfor China's aerospace exploration programs.
